当AWS ElasticSearch集群被卡在“处理中”状态时,可以尝试以下方法进行解决:
检查集群状态:使用AWS Management Console、AWS CLI或AWS SDK查看集群的状态,确认是否有其他问题。例如,检查是否有其他操作正在进行中,集群是否已启动等。
检查日志:查看AWS ElasticSearch集群的日志,以了解是否有任何错误或异常。可以通过AWS Management Console、AWS CLI或AWS SDK来获取日志。
调整资源:如果集群的资源不足,可能会导致集群处于“处理中”状态。可以尝试增加集群的实例数量或调整实例类型来提供更多的计算资源。
重启集群:尝试重新启动集群,以解决可能出现的临时问题。可以使用AWS Management Console、AWS CLI或AWS SDK来重启集群。
检查权限:确保在使用AWS CLI或AWS SDK时,具有足够的权限来执行操作。可能需要更新或添加适当的IAM策略。
下面是使用AWS CLI来重启集群的示例代码:
aws es restart-elasticsearch-domain --domain-name
请将
替换为实际的集群域名。
请注意,上述方法仅是解决AWS ElasticSearch集群被卡在“处理中”状态的一些常见方法,具体解决方法可能因情况而异。如果问题仍然存在,请参考AWS官方文档或联系AWS支持获取更多帮助。